Georgian Court vs. EOU
The following statements compare Georgian Court University and Eastern Oregon University with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Georgian Court's tuition ($37,110) is more expensive than EOU ($24,380).
- Georgian Court's acceptance rate (70.52%) is lower than EOU (98.76%).
- EOU has higher yield (18.70%) than Georgian Court (14.20%).
- Georgian Court's students to faculty ratio (10 to 1) is lower than EOU (14 to 1).
- EOU (2,798 students) is larger than Georgian Court (1,910 students) with more enrolled students.
- Georgian Court ($23,570) has higher amount of financial aid than EOU ($8,200).
- Georgian Court's graduation rate (55%) is higher than EOU (37%).
